George Proudfoot
George joined the board in 2003 and is now the Vice Chair and Chair of the Staffing Sub Committee. Previously he has been employed by Fife College ( Adam Smith College) for 22 years having held various posts such as lecturer / programme tutor in Maths and Computer Studies. He has also been responsible for adult training programmes and community business development.
He is currently self-employed as Blue Sphere Consulting offering IT tutoring, ICT / Website development, project evaluation, funding development and business development (primarily for voluntary sector and small businesses).
He has many years experience of management committee/Board membership of voluntary sector organisations in Fife, including being an office bearer - currently chairman of 2 organisations. He is a member of various network organisations in education, training and voluntary sector.

Joe O'Brien
Joe joined the board in 2003. His background is in catering and he was in business for ten years before starting to lose his sight. In 1997 he joined Volunteering Fife East helping with publicity, including a film for VDS. He has given cookery lessons to the visually impaired and became a telephone befriender for Blether Together. He also works with BASE (Blind Activities Support Events) organising activities for the visually impaired.
Joe is the Chairman of the Federation for the Blind for Central Scotland.

Laura McIntosh
Laura joined the board in 2004. She is currently having a career break during which time she is doing sessional work for the Healthy Living and Sensory Awareness Project. Laura managed the Good Neighbours Home Support Project for WRVS for a number of years.
Laura originally got involved with community work while volunteering at Kinghorn Community Centre. She set up a youth club there and went on to become a paid member of staff.

April Adam
April joined the board in January 2006. She is a Service Manager for Fife Intensive Rehabilitation and Substance Misuse Team (FIRST).
She is also on the boards of Fife Day Care Services and the Express Group Fife.

Alison Chapman
Alison has been on the board since 2001. She has spent many years working as an Administrator/record keeper and is interested in archive related work. In 1992 Alison became a volunteer and board member with Hillingdon AIDS response trust, in West London and joined Volunteering Fife West when she moved to Scotland with her family in 1999. Alison volunteers occasionally at the Fife Mining Museum in Kinglassie and is, with one of her dogs, a Pets as Therapy volunteer. She is also the board's link with the VCF office in Dunfermline.

John Anderson
John joined the board in 2003 and is also the chair of the Finance Sub Committee. His background is in business as a bank manager and a company secretary.
John had about five years experience in the voluntary sector as a Volunteer Co-ordinator for a hospice charity shop before becoming involved with Volunteer Centre Fife.

William Craik (Treasurer)
Bill first joined the board of Volunteering Fife East in 1996 and subsequently remained as Treasurer when the organisations merged to form Volunteer Centre Fife.
Bill also acts as Treasurer for three other charities and a local Credit Union.

David Grisenthwaite
David is now retired. He spent 35 years in Human Resources. David volunteers on the boards of - Day Centre Ltd., Fife Society for the Blind, Kirkcaldy Housing Trust, Volunteer Centre Fife and is Chairman of the Board of CARF.
